#b97ac1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b97ac1 is composed of 72.5% red, 47.8%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.1% cyan, 36.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 293.2 degrees, a saturation of 36.4% and a lightness of 61.8%. #b97ac1 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ff4ff with #730083.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#b97ac1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f8f2f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b97ac1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a298a3 is the less saturated color, while #e73efd is the most saturated one.
